C The value of the dictionary depends upon your purpose.If the idea is to teach word meanings or to help students understand.then provide the meanings directly.The whole process of looking up words and choosing among meanings increases"cognitive load(i认知负荷)",That is.the dictionary tasks pull attention from leaming the word meanings.It wastes precious class time,too.Therefore,many textbooks include meanings of key vocabulary. Technology also allows students to click on a word to find its meanings.In this way,publishers provide access to meanings without requiring students to struggle with dictionaries.That said,there is more to it than that.Students should be learning to turn to the dictionary during reading when they encounter difficulties. and it is rewarding to help them overcome this cognitive load challenge. All students can gain from dictionaries.but the benefits of dictionary use are most obvious for English learners because of their limited knowledge of English vocabulary.However,dictionary instruction can be pretty bad,with a lot of focus on looking up words and little energy devoted to making sense of meanings or choosing the relevant ones.Technology has relieved the"looking up"pressure but the rest of it is still an issue. Kids simply don't know how to make sense of what they find in dictionaries-the benefits of gaining information from each of the various definitions.and the need to look up additional words to make sense of a meaning.For instance,if you look up "joy",you will quickly meet with the word "emotion",which is a harder word than the one you were trying to find out. Dictionary instruction can provide a great opportunity to explore the grammatical relations among words.too.Such dictionary lessons will not directly increase vocabulary.but they will provide students with the proficiency (that they need to solve unknown words during reading.which is valuable. 28.Why do textbooks add key word explanations? I am not alone.A 2024 survey found that approximately 67%of U.S.Al users are also polite and show gratitude()toward Al search engines.Some even joked about the cost:if every polite word consumes electricity,the bill must be high.OpenAI's CEO Sam Altman replied:"Tens of millions of dollars well spent -you never know." In reality,of course.AI chatbots do not appreciate politeness;they lack consciousness.feelings or social needs.From a purely utilitarian(功利主义的)standpoint,.all those pleases and thank yous are just flushing money down the toilet. Still.there may be value that isn't immediately measurable in showing gratitude toward Al. Psychologists Robert Emmons and Michael MeCullough carried out an experiment in which they divided participants into three groups.asking the first to list things they are grateful for,while others listed daily troubles or simply kept journals.After 10 weeks.they found that the first group reported 25%higher happiness levels,stronger inner strength and even better physical health. What's true of gratitude is also true of kindness and generosity more generally.Experiments at UC Riverside found that performing "five small acts of kindness per week"produced steady increases in happiness.This idea isn't new.The medieval()thinker Maimonides wrote that "it is better for a person to give one coin to a thousand poor people than to give a thousand coins to one poor person."He believed that regular acts of goodness,like giving charity and expressing gratitude,make us happier in the long run by tuming virtue into a habit. So perhaps all of our pleases and thank yous to Al have value,even if they cost OpenAI millions of dollars annually.Showing appreciation,even toward a machine.reinforces positive habits of courtesy(), patience and empathy().In our increasingly digital and automated world,preserving these human qualities may be more valuable than the cost of a little extra electricity.Ultimately.the beneficiary of our politeness isn't the Al at all,but ourselves. 32.How does the author introduce the topic in paragraph 1?
